Kitchen Sink Installation in Denver, CO
Kitchen sink install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ing sinks or installing new ones in residential kitchens. These projects can include a variety of sink types such as stainless steel, porcelain, or composite materials, and often involve connecting plumbing fixtures, ensuring proper drainage, and fitting the sink securely into the countertop. Property owners typically request this service when renovating a kitchen, upgrading an outdated sink, or addressing plumbing issues that require a new installation to improve functionality and aesthetics.
Before requesting kitchen sink install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including the compatibility of the new sink with existing plumbing and countertop space. It's also helpful to consider the style and material of the sink, as well as any additional features like built-in accessories or water filtration systems. Clarifying these details can ensure the installation meets both functional needs and design preferences, leading to a smooth and successful project.

Common Kitchen Sink Installation Jobs
Kitchen Sink Replacement - upgrading an outdated or damaged sink to improve functionality and style.
New Kitchen Sink Installation - installing a new sink in a remodeled or newly built kitchen space.
Undermount Sink Installation - securing a sink beneath the countertop for a seamless look and easy cleaning.
Drop-in Sink Installation - fitting a sink into an existing countertop opening for a straightforward setup.
Double Basin Sink Installation - adding a dual-compartment sink for better multitasking and convenience.
Farmhouse Sink Installation - installing a large, apron-front sink for a distinctive, classic kitchen appearance.
Kitchen Sink Installation Questions
What types of kitchen sinks can be installed? Various options include stainless steel, porcelain, granite, and composite sinks to match different kitchen styles and needs.
Is it necessary to modify plumbing during installation? Some installations may require adjustments to existing plumbing, especially if replacing an older sink or changing the style or size.
Can a kitchen sink be installed in an existing countertop? Yes, many sinks can be installed in existing countertops, but modifications might be needed for proper fit and sealing.
What should be considered when choosing a new kitchen sink? Factors include size, material, number of basins, and compatibility with existing plumbing and countertop space.
